NEW LOOK BC BEARS BASEBALL DROP SEASON OPENER TO PACE, 7-1

PLEASANTVILLE, N.Y. - Junior Luke Loughery (Sussex, N.J.) went 1-for-4 on the day including a homerun in the top of the eighth over the left field fence, but the Bloomfield College baseball team dropped their season opener on Tuesday afternoon at Finnerty Field to Pace University, 7-1.

The Bears open up at 0-1, while the Pacesetters improve to 2-0 on the young season.

Pace jumped out to a 2-0 lead in the bottom of the first against junior starter Carlos Tejeda (New York, N.Y.) with an RBI on a fielder's choice and an RBI single to right field from Michael Gulino. A double down the left field line from James Wynn put another two runs on the board in the sixth after senior Justin Eclavea (South San Fransico, Calif.) came on in relief for the Bears.

The Pacesetters threatened to add to their lead in the bottom of the seventh when Eclavea hit a batter to load the bases with two outs. Classmate, Kyle Murzyn (Glassboro, N.J) came into the game and struck out the final batter to get the Bears out of the jam.

Bloomfield sliced its deficit to three in the top of the eighth as Loughery's solo shot brought life into the visiting team's day but after back-to-back two-out singles from Juan Reina (Paterson, N.J.) and Harry Montero (Millville, N.J.) sophomore Isaac Pichardo (Passaic, N.J.) struck out swinging to end the Bears rally.

Pace then broke it open against Murzyn in the bottom of the frame. The Bears closer gave up a single to right field after striking out a pinch hitter to start the inning. He retired the next batter he faced but a single to left center drove in a run and then Pace pushed across two more in the eighth as a 2 RBI double to right-center did the majority of the damage.

Tejeda (0-1) gave up two runs - one earned - on five hits, while striking out two and walking three over 5.0 innings. Eclavea relinquished two runs on three hits and a walk in 1.2 innings, while Murzyn allowed three runs on three hits, all earned with two strikeouts and a walk.

Josh Garran (1-0) allowed no runs and scattered four hits over the first 5.0 innings for Pace, striking out one and walking two.
Loughery (RBI), Montero and Pichardo were all 1-for-4, while Reina went 2-for-4 to start the season. Sophomore Anthony Lantigua (Belleville, N.J.) went 1-for-5 in the leadoff spot and junior DH Luis Hildago went 1-for-3 including a double and a stolen base on the afternoon.

The Bears take off a day to figure things out before returning to action against Pace again on Thursday, Mar. 3 at 2:30 pm from Finnerty Field.
